Understanding the Core Gameplay: The Engine of the Rush
At its foundation, Top Heroes Power Rush is a hero collection and turn-based RPG. Players collect a vast roster of characters, each with unique abilities, elements, and roles (like Tank, Healer, Damage Dealer). The core loop involves building teams, upgrading heroes, and engaging in various PvE and PvP modes. The "power rush" manifests in the satisfying feedback loops: the visual spectacle of ultimate animations, the strategic "aha!" moment when a perfect combo defeats a tough boss, and the constant drive to make your favorite hero numerically stronger. This gameplay loop is meticulously designed to trigger dopamine hits, making each login and battle feel rewarding. The game’s polish in combat effects, sound design, and UI responsiveness is critical to delivering that consistent rush of excitement.
The Key Game Modes That Fuel the Addiction
The rush is sustained through diverse game modes that cater to different playstyles and reward schedules.
- Campaign & Story Mode: Provides a structured progression, introducing mechanics and lore while rewarding core resources.
- Arena & PvP: The ultimate test of team strength and strategy. Climbing the ranks against other players offers a competitive rush that is both social and personal.
- Boss Raids & Guild Events: Cooperative gameplay where players synchronize attacks on massive bosses. The shared triumph and loot distribution create a powerful communal rush.
- Endless Towers & Challenge Modes: These test roster depth and strategic flexibility, offering a puzzle-like rush as players optimize teams for specific node challenges.
- Events & Time-Limited Modes: Constant new content with special rewards prevents stagnation and provides frequent, short-term power rush goals.

Mastering the Power Rush: Advanced Strategies and Team Building
Owning the top heroes is only half the battle. The true power rush comes from understanding how to use them. Effective team building is a complex puzzle of synergy, counters, and role balance.
The Pillars of a Winning Team Composition
- Frontline Stability: You need at least one strong Tank (like Astaroth or Rufus) to absorb damage and control enemy positioning. Without this, your damage dealers will be eliminated before they can act.
- Sustained Damage: A mix of AoE (for clearing waves) and single-target (for priority kills) damage is crucial. Pairing Luna's AoE with K'arkh's execute is a classic, powerful combination.
- Control and Crowd Management: Heroes who stun, freeze, or silence (e.g., Jorgen, Krista) disrupt the enemy's turn order, preventing them from using their own powerful abilities. This is often more valuable than raw damage.
- Support and Sustain: A Healer like Celeste or Buffer/Debuffer like Orion can dramatically increase your team's effective power and survivability, allowing your damage dealers more turns to operate.
- Energy Management: This is a subtle but critical layer. Heroes like Thea generate extra energy for your team, enabling faster ultimate usage. Conversely, heroes like Corvus drain enemy energy, crippling their power rush.
Practical Example: A formidable PvP defense team might be: Astaroth (Tank) -> Orion (Support/DPS) -> Luna (AoE DPS) -> K'arkh (Execute DPS) -> Celeste (Healer/Reviver). This team has a tank, two forms of damage, strong buffs, and resurrection—a well-oiled machine designed to weather assaults and deliver a devastating counter-rush.

Optimizing Your Account: The Grind Behind the Glow
The dazzling power rush in battle is built upon a foundation of resource management and long-term planning. This is the less glamorous, but equally critical, side of the game.
- Resource Prioritization: Not all resources are equal. Guild Coins should be spent on specific hero tokens first. Event Currency often has limited-time heroes or valuable artifacts. Diamonds (premium currency) should be saved for major sales or energy refills during double-drop events. Misallocating these resources severely hampers your long-term power growth.
- Artifact & Glyph Systems: These late-game systems offer massive stat boosts. Focusing on a core set of artifacts for your main team and progressively improving glyphs (prioritizing main stats like Attack, Defense, Health, Speed) is how you truly push your heroes' power ceilings. The incremental upgrades here provide a steady, long-term rush of progression.
- Patience and Long-Term Goals: The game is a marathon. It's better to level a few heroes to 100 than to have twenty heroes at level 60. Focus on building cohesive teams. The rush of finally maxing out your main team's artifacts is unparalleled.
